The crude earthworm extract catalysed direct asymmetric aldol reactionsa.

aOptimized reaction conditions: aldehyde (0.50 mmol), ketone (7.50 mmol), the crude earthworm extract (75 mg), deionized water (0.05 mL), and MeCN (0.95 mL) at 25°C.bYield of the isolated product after silica gel chromatography.cDetermined by chiral HPLC analysis performed using Chiralpak AD-H, AS-H, or Chiralcel OD-H column, by comparing the retention time with those of known compounds (For details, please see the Supplementary material).dUn-optimized conditions: 4-cyanobenzaldehyde (0.50 mmol), cyclohexanone (2.50 mmol), the crude earthworm extract (50 mg), deionized water (0.05 mL), and MeCN (0.95 mL) at 30°C.eThe reaction was conducted in the absence of the crude earthworm extract, otherwise under the same conditions as entry 9.fThe crude earthworm extract (50 mg) in deionized water (3 mL) was stirred at 100°C for 24 h, and then water was removed under reduced pressure before use. The reaction was conducted under the same conditions as entry 9.gThe crude earthworm extract (50 mg) in Cu2+ solution (0.25 M) [anhydrous CuSO4 (120 mg) in deionized water (3 mL)] was stirred at 30°C for 24 h, and then water was removed under reduced pressure before use. The reaction was conducted under the same conditions as entry 9.hThe reaction was conducted using anhydrous CuSO4 (120 mg) as a catalyst instead of the crude earthworm extract, otherwise under the same conditions as entry 9.

a. 优化后的反应条件:醛(0.50 mmol)、酮(7.50 mmol)、粗蚯蚓提取物(75 mg)、去离子水(0.05 mL)及乙腈(MeCN,0.95 mL)于25℃下反应。b. 经硅胶柱层析分离得到的目标产物的分离收率。c. 采用Chiralpak AD-H、AS-H或Chiralcel OD-H色谱柱进行手性高效液相色谱(chiral HPLC)分析,通过与已知化合物的保留时间比对确定对映体组成,详细内容参见补充材料。d. 未优化的反应条件:4-氰基苯甲醛(0.50 mmol)、环己酮(2.50 mmol)、粗蚯蚓提取物(50 mg)、去离子水(0.05 mL)及乙腈(MeCN,0.95 mL)于30℃下反应。e. 该反应未添加粗蚯蚓提取物,其余反应条件与条目9完全一致。f. 将粗蚯蚓提取物(50 mg)置于去离子水(3 mL)中,于100℃搅拌24 h,随后减压除去水后待用,反应条件与条目9完全一致。g. 将粗蚯蚓提取物(50 mg)置于0.25 M Cu²+溶液(由无水硫酸铜120 mg溶于去离子水3 mL制得)中,于30℃搅拌24 h,随后减压除去水后待用,反应条件与条目9完全一致。h. 该反应以无水硫酸铜(120 mg)作为催化剂替代粗蚯蚓提取物,其余反应条件与条目9完全一致。
